The AP2121N-1.2TRE1 belongs to the category of voltage regulators.
It is used to regulate voltage in electronic circuits and devices.
The AP2121N-1.2TRE1 is available in a SOT-23-5 package.
The essence of the AP2121N-1.2TRE1 lies in its ability to provide stable and regulated output voltage for various electronic applications.
The AP2121N-1.2TRE1 is typically packaged in reels with a quantity of 3000 units per reel.
The AP2121N-1.2TRE1 has the following pin configuration: 1. VIN (Input Voltage) 2. GND (Ground) 3. NC (No Connection) 4. VOUT (Output Voltage) 5. EN (Enable)
The AP2121N-1.2TRE1 operates by comparing the reference voltage with the feedback voltage to maintain a stable output voltage. It utilizes a series pass element to regulate the output voltage based on the input voltage and load conditions.
The AP2121N-1.2TRE1 is suitable for various applications including: - Battery-powered devices - Portable electronics - IoT devices - Wearable devices - Consumer electronics
Some alternative models to the AP2121N-1.2TRE1 include: - AP2121N-1.8TRE1 - AP2121N-2.5TRE1 - AP2121N-3.3TRE1
